California wildfire explodes to nearly 2,000 acres as firefighters work to gain upper hand

A wildfire in Riverside County, California has burned through nearly 2,000 acres Sunday as roughly 130 firefighters work to contain its spread. The blaze, dubbed the Sanderson Fire, erupted at around 1 a.m.

Los Angeles would lose nearly 1,000 police jobs under budget proposal

A new budget proposal in Los Angeles issued Friday would cut more than 1,800 city jobs -- including 951 police jobs -- amid a $600 million budget shortfall, according to a report. The cuts would also come amid spiking numbers for homicides and shootings, the city's police chief says.

Nearly 2,000 New Yorkers have died from coronavirus since Cuomo's book announced

Nearly 2,000 New Yorkers have died from the coronavirus since Gov. Andrew Cuomo announced a book on his handling of the pandemic earlier this year.

Police's advice to makers of I’m a Celebrity...Get Me Out of Here over bug complaints

I’m a Celebrity...Get Me Out of Here! over the alleged release of non-native wildlife during filming. A spokesman for North Wales Police, said production teams have been spoken to “regarding their set management and biosecurity.” It comes after the force said it was investigating the programme over its use of non-native species such as cockroaches, maggots, spiders and worms.
